Etched’s Valuation Doubles to $21 Billion in One Month After Jane Street Tests Its Hardware

Startup Etched announced that it had raised $700 million in a new round led by Jane Street, after the latter tested the first complete artificial intelligence system shipped by Etched and purchased it to operate in its data center. The round raised the company’s valuation to $21 billion, a notable jump that came just one month after a previous round.

Etched had reached a valuation of $5 billion in December, then raised $300 million in a Series C round in July at a valuation of $10.3 billion. Its valuation therefore increased by about $11 billion in one month, reaching more than twice its previous level.

A Bet on the Inference Phase

Etched presents its technology as integrated systems it calls “frontier inference clusters,” rather than limiting itself to selling individual chips. Its design focuses on the inference process that begins after a user sends a request to an artificial intelligence model—the stage in which the request is understood and the answer is generated.

Robert Wachen, the company’s co-founder and chief operating officer, explained that inference consists of the “prefill” and “decode” stages. Prefill requires a large amount of computation to understand the request and its context, while the decode stage relies more heavily on memory because it produces the tokens that form the user’s final answer.

Two New Components to Accelerate Processing

Etched says it designed two components from scratch to address the requirements of the two stages. The prefill chip operates at low power, allowing a greater number of transistors to be packed in without the thermal problems typical of high-performance AI chips. According to the company, this enables a larger number of tokens to be processed at higher speed.

For the decode stage, the company developed a new type of memory and an interconnect that it calls “cluster-level memory.” This architecture enables multiple chips to communicate and use a shared memory pool at high speed and with low latency, which Etched says could increase speed and reduce cost.

Why Does Jane Street’s Investment Matter?

Jane Street’s role in the deal is not limited to financing; its announcement indicates that it tested the chip and found its initial results satisfactory, then installed a dedicated rack for it in its data center. This step gives the startup a practical test from an entity that uses demanding computational workloads, while the round reflects investors’ confidence that improving inference can be an independent competitive field within AI infrastructure.

Other investors include Kleiner Perkins, Sequoia Capital, Andreessen Horowitz, Peter Thiel, Tiger Global, Bain Capital Ventures, Neo, Stripes, Primary, Positive Sum, Diffusion, Argo, and Blackstone.

Etched is also attempting to correct a perception that arose during its early stages: that the company “etches” a specific model into its chips, with each chip designed to run one advanced model. The company says this is no longer its current approach and that its systems are capable of running any advanced model.
